Judicial wins on gender recognition spark rights debate

Bulgarian and European courts moved on legal gender changes, with the Supreme Court allowing changes for four transgender people for the first time since 2020, and the EU Court confirming Bulgaria must permit such changes. These rulings are reshaping national policy on LGBTQ+ rights.

At home, budget and civil service reforms are under scrutiny as state workers prepare to start pension contributions, and lawmakers debate 2026 budget rules and municipal project guidelines. Meanwhile, a major road contracts investigation highlights concerns about market concentration, and Bulgaria tracks developments in security and international affairs as Ukraine presses its counteroffensive with Western support.

Overall, the country faces a mix of rights-related legal shifts, fiscal policy changes, and ongoing geopolitical tensions that are shaping public policy and everyday life.
